The Incredible Technology Of SMAC Moving Coil Actuators

SMAC moving coil actuators have revolutionized the world of automation and motion control with their precision, speed, and reliability These compact and powerful actuators are a critical component in a wide range of industries, including robotics, automotive, aerospace, and electronics In this article, we will explore the technology behind SMAC moving coil actuators and their incredible capabilities.

SMAC moving coil actuators are electro-mechanical devices that convert electrical energy into mechanical motion Unlike traditional pneumatic or hydraulic actuators, SMAC actuators use a moving coil to generate force and movement This design allows for precise positioning and control of the actuator, making them ideal for applications that require high levels of accuracy and repeatability.

One of the key advantages of SMAC moving coil actuators is their speed and responsiveness The moving coil design allows for rapid acceleration and deceleration, making them well-suited for applications that require fast and precise motion control This makes SMAC actuators an excellent choice for pick-and-place operations, sorting systems, and high-speed manufacturing processes.

Another major advantage of SMAC moving coil actuators is their precision These actuators are capable of sub-micron accuracy, allowing for precise positioning and control in even the most demanding applications This level of precision makes SMAC actuators ideal for tasks such as inspection, testing, and metrology, where accuracy is critical.

In addition to their speed and precision, SMAC moving coil actuators are also highly reliable The moving coil design eliminates the need for traditional mechanical components such as gears and belts, reducing the risk of failure and increasing the lifespan of the actuator This means that SMAC actuators require less maintenance and downtime, leading to increased productivity and cost savings over time.

They can be easily integrated into existing automation systems and controlled using a variety of methods, including PLCs, motion controllers, and software interfaces This flexibility allows for seamless integration into a wide range of applications and industries, making SMAC actuators a popular choice among engineers and designers.

One of the unique features of SMAC moving coil actuators is their ability to provide both linear and rotary motion in a single device This versatility makes SMAC actuators well-suited for applications that require complex motion profiles or multi-axis control By combining linear and rotary motion capabilities in one compact package, SMAC actuators can simplify the design and operation of automated systems.

SMAC moving coil actuators are also known for their energy efficiency The moving coil design allows for precise control of the actuator’s movement, reducing wasted energy and improving overall efficiency This not only helps to reduce operating costs but also minimizes the environmental impact of automated systems using SMAC actuators.
